
Abraham Amaliba, a private legal practitioner is of the view that Ghana’s Democracy is under threat. This comes after series of violence that have occurred after the 2020 general election.
He shared his view on the post-election violence in 2020 when speaking with Sefa Danquah. On ‘Epa Hoa Daben’ show Mr Amaliba said this year’s post-election is the worst as compared to other elections the country has had.
He said “Our democracy is at stake. We have seen in previous times that post elections there is no violence. Usually, it is just the counting of votes and declaration of results. This is the first time we are seeing it. What we normally see is election violence or before election violence but for post-election violence, this is the new one we are seeing now. We have now seen people who were killed after elections and these are the handiwork of the police and military and that is a damning report for Akufo-Addo’s Government”.
According to the Police, at least five (5) people have died in 2020 post-election violence. It must be documented that there have been more than sixty (60) incidents of election related violence.
Civil Society Organizations like OneGhana Movement has called for the arrest of people. This follows after reports of election violence. They are calling for the arrest and prosecution of people whose activities have led to the death of five people during and after the election day.
Election Observers on the other hand, have commended Ghana for holding a peaceful election.
Mr Abraham Amaliba has a bachelor’s degree in Education and a Diploma in History from UCC. He also holds a Law degree from the University of Ghana. Mr Amaliba was called to the Ghanaian Bar in 1997.
Mr Abraham Amaliba was also a part time lecturer in some Ghanaian tertiary institutions. He has taught at University of Professional Studies, Valley View University and others. He taught business law, company law, administrative law, law relating to banking and logic.
